About Kanuparthi Village

Kanuparthi is a mid sized village in Chennur tehsil, in the district of Y S R, Andhra Pradesh.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 1,535, made up of 758 males and 777 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 1,025 females per 1000 males. The village covers 2853 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 516162,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Kanuparthi

The census records public bus service for Kanuparthi as Available within village. Private bus service is recorded as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 10+ km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
